Shiva 12" drivers work very well in 2.3 cubic ft. sealed enclosures such as you have. I bought mine from Audire Audio on the web for $125 each. They are long throw, high power handling, polypropylyne 12" drivers. The sound great in my 12 by 24' room. Bass goes deep, and has power to shake the room. Very clean, nice detail. I have mine in 2 ft^3. , sealed enclosures with spiked bottoms. I drive them with a Marchand active xover and an Adcom gfa-555 power amp that I bought used for $350. If you want a built in power amp for each cabinet instead, check www.madisound.com. They have nice amps up to 250 wpc with built in xover at good prices, that can be integrated into your cabinet. Also I have previously used sub amps from parts express on the web. They sounded fairly good also for a little less money.
